Subject: [PATCH] Fix size calculation of unsized bool array
Date: Thu,  7 Jan 2016 02:47:09 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1452131229-29756-1-git-send-email-luc.vanoostenryck@gmail.com> (raw)

This stops sparse from issuing the error message
	"error: cannot size expression"
for code like:
	static _Bool boolarray[] = {
		0,
		1,
	};
	static int n = sizeof(boolarray);

The fix consists of using array_element_offset() for calculating
the size of unsized arrays, like it is done elsewhere for sized ones.

diff --git a/symbol.c b/symbol.c
index 0ceff628..92a7a625 100644
--- a/symbol.c
+++ b/symbol.c
@@ -393,7 +393,7 @@ static struct symbol * examine_node_type(struct symbol *sym)
 			int count = count_array_initializer(node_type, initializer);
 
 			if (node_type && node_type->bit_size >= 0)
-				bit_size = node_type->bit_size * count;
+				bit_size = array_element_offset(node_type->bit_size, count);
 		}
 	}
